ocelot 自定義認證和授權 Intro 最近又重新啟動了網關項目,服務越來越多,每個服務都有一個地址,這無論是對於前端還是后端開發調試都是比較麻煩的,前端需要定義很多 baseUrl,而后端需要沒有代碼調試的時候需要對每個服務的地址都收藏着或者記在哪里,用的時候要先找到地址,甚是麻煩 ...
Ocelot 四 認證與授權 作者:markjiang m 原文地址:https: www.cnblogs.com markjiang m p .html 源碼地址:https: gitee.com Sevenm OcelotDemo 本文是我關於Ocelot系列文章的第四篇,認證與授權。在前面的系列文章中,我們的下游服務接口都是公開的,沒有經過任何的認證,只要知道接口的調用方法,任何人都可以隨意 ...
2019-05-29 18:34 3 2029 推薦指數:
ocelot 自定義認證和授權 Intro 最近又重新啟動了網關項目,服務越來越多,每個服務都有一個地址,這無論是對於前端還是后端開發調試都是比較麻煩的,前端需要定義很多 baseUrl,而后端需要沒有代碼調試的時候需要對每個服務的地址都收藏着或者記在哪里,用的時候要先找到地址,甚是麻煩 ...
教程(五)之集成IdentityServer認證以及授權 Ocelot簡易教程(六)之重寫配置文件存 ...
在上一講中,我們已經完成了一個完整的案例,在這個案例中,我們可以通過Angular單頁面應用(SPA)進行登錄,然后通過后端的Ocelot API網關整合IdentityServer4完成身份認證。在本講中,我們會討論在當前這種架構的應用程序中,如何完成用戶授權。 回顧 《Angular ...
好吧,這個題目我也想了很久,不知道如何用最簡單的幾個字來概括這篇文章,原本打算取名《Angular單頁面應用基於Ocelot API網關與IdentityServer4+ASP.NET Identity實現身份認證與授權》,然而如你所見,這樣的名字實在是太長了。所以,我不得不縮寫“單頁面應用 ...
在前面兩篇文章中,我介紹了基於IdentityServer4的一個Identity Service的實現,並且實現了一個Weather API和基於Ocelot的API網關,然后實現了通過Ocelot API網關整合Identity Service做身份認證的API請求。今天,我們進入前端開發 ...
。將authapi項目也加入到consul中。所以要新建health控制器,新建一個授權控制器,修改st ...
一. 前言 1.業務背景 我們前面嘗試了在業務服務器上加IDS4校驗,實際上是不合理的, 在生產環境中,業務服務器會有很多個,如果把校驗加在每個業務服務器上,代碼冗余且不易維護(很多情況下業務服務器不直接對外開放),所以我們通常把校驗加在Ocelot網關上,也就是說校驗通過了 ...
這一篇將通過一個簡單的web項目實現基於Session的認證授權方式,也是以往傳統項目的做法。 先來復習一下流程 用戶認證通過以后,在服務端生成用戶相關的數據保存在當前會話(Session)中,發給客戶端的數據將通過session_id 存放在cookie中。在后續的請求操作中,客戶端將帶 ...